Transaction e5995d1547609f30aec2bef75eb9e66a12335bfb96fcab81608b7dcc6cdb89e7
1 Input
1 Output
-
e5995d1547609f30aec2bef75eb9e66a12335bfb96fcab81608b7dcc6cdb89e7: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3d4d6ae28ff73df5071a174489542b463d22ce2d35334835ea0cb5f80140755e
- address
- bc1p84xk4c507u7l2pc6zazgj4ptgc7j9n3dx5e5sd02pj6lsq2qw40qrph0pj